Введение. Развертывание приложения React в Microsoft Azure обеспечивает надежную и масштабируемую облачную инфраструктуру для размещения вашего приложения. В этой статье мы предоставим вам пошаговое руководство по развертыванию приложения React в Microsoft Azure. Следуя этим инструкциям, вы сможете разместить свое приложение React в Azure и сделать его доступным для пользователей.
Шаг 1. Создайте учетную запись Azure и войдите на портал Azure.
- Посетите портал Azure по адресу https://portal.azure.com.
- Войдите в свою учетную запись Azure или создайте новую учетную запись, если у вас ее нет.
Шаг 2. Настройте службу приложений Azure
- Перейдите в раздел Служба приложений Azure на портале Azure.
- Нажмите кнопку «Создать», чтобы создать новую службу приложений.
- Укажите необходимые сведения, такие как имя, подписка, группа ресурсов и стек среды выполнения (Node.js).
Шаг 3. Настройте службу приложений для своего приложения React
- Выберите подходящую операционную систему для службы приложений (Windows или Linux).
- Выберите желаемую ценовую категорию в зависимости от требований вашего приложения.
- Настройте параметры развертывания, включая источник развертывания (например, локальный Git, GitHub, Azure DevOps).
- Укажите параметры сборки для вашего приложения React (например, версию Node.js, команду сборки, выходную папку).
Шаг 4. Разверните приложение React в Azure
- Подключите локальную среду разработки к Azure, используя выбранный метод развертывания.
- Отправьте код приложения React в назначенный источник развертывания (например, репозиторий Git, конвейер Azure DevOps).
- Azure автоматически создаст и развернет ваше приложение React в настроенной службе приложений.
Шаг 5. Настройте личные домены и сертификаты SSL/TLS
- Настройте личный домен для развернутого приложения React, используя функции управления доменом Azure.
- Настройте сертификаты SSL/TLS, чтобы обеспечить безопасную связь с вашим приложением.
Шаг 6. Настройте маршрутизацию и перенаправление
- Настройте правила маршрутизации в своем приложении React для обработки различных маршрутов и URL-адресов.
- Внедрите правила перенаправления URL-адресов, чтобы обеспечить бесперебойную работу пользователей.
Шаг 7. Мониторинг и масштабирование приложения
- Используйте службы мониторинга и ведения журналов Azure для отслеживания производительности и работоспособности вашего приложения React.
- Масштабируйте службу приложений в зависимости от требований к трафику, используя параметры масштабирования Azure.
Шаг 8. Непрерывное развертывание и интеграция (необязательно)
- Внедрите конвейеры непрерывного развертывания и интеграции с помощью Azure DevOps или других инструментов CI/CD.
- Автоматизируйте процесс развертывания, чтобы оптимизировать обновления и обеспечить плавный рабочий процесс развертывания.
Вывод. Развертывание приложения React в Microsoft Azure обеспечивает надежное и масштабируемое решение для хостинга. Выполнив шаги, описанные в этой статье, вы сможете успешно развернуть свое приложение React в Azure и сделать его доступным для пользователей. Используйте возможности службы приложений Azure и связанных служб, чтобы обеспечить высокую доступность и производительность ваших приложений React. Начните развертывать свое приложение React в Microsoft Azure сегодня и предоставьте своей аудитории удобный пользовательский интерфейс.